Cleanroom (Ⅱ) — Operational Monitoring Guide: 1 CFM & Point Strategy
This article explains why online cleanroom monitoring favors 1 CFM (28.3 L/min) and how to plan representative sampling points using a practical Room → Process → Risk method. Larger minute-volume improves detection probability for small particles and shortens response time for transient spikes.
